Cross River talks tough over collection of illegal taxes/levies

Last updated: March 16, 2022 3:47 pm
4 years ago
Share
1 Min Read
AIT LIVE 8

The Cross River State Government has warned against the collection of illegal levies by unauthorized persons saying such individuals will be arrested and prosecuted irrespective of their status in the society.

Chairman of the state Internal Revenue Service, IRS, Akpanke Ogar gave the warning in Càlabar, Wednesday, when he recieved the leadership of the Nigeria Institute of Public Relations, NIPR, in his office.

Akpanke says sanctions await government agencies and their service providers who indulge in illegal revenue collection.

The Chairman of NIPR in Cross River State, Ben Okache said the organization will partner with IRS on sensitization and training of staff and agents for better productivity.

The Internal Revenue Service Chairman says multiple Tax collections in Càlabar South, Ikom, Ogoja, Yala and Bekwara will be monitored closely with the aim of apprehending the saboteurs.
